Do you know if in CADANCE environment there is tool to make comparison betwen two schematics, to report diferences?

Thanks in advance!!!
 

I generally use it just for LVS, but in the Assura forms it
appears that you can select any two arbitrary netlist sources.
But I haven't tried your specific thing. In my environment
the verification tools are only spawned from layout windows,
so you might have to begin there. You could always check
one schematic against its layout, then a second against
the same "benchmark". Though this would require a layout
to begin with.

Some tools work using SPICE format netlists, which could
come from anywhere.
 

tyanata said:
Do you know if in CADENCE environment there is tool to make comparison between two schematics, to report differences?
No pb. with C@dence DIVA or ASSURA LVS in interactive mode. As dick_freebird told, you may specify 2 arbitrary netlists. SVS then ;-)
 

You can also do the same in Calibre, depending on your LVS tool.
